Overview
Our International Institutions and Donor Assurance (IIDA) team works closely with global clients such as UN agencies, the European Commission, Foundations and other Development Agencies, particularly those involved in international development. IIDA provides assurance services, including financial and systems audits, certifications, internal control assessments, technical assistance, and consultancy services to international institutions
Over the past 30 years, our talented, diverse, and multi-lingual team, which includes both graduates and experienced specialists, has established itself as global leader in their field, across a range of disciplines. The role of audit manager is both challenging and rewarding and offers travel experiences that very few other roles can match. In the role, you will:
- Assist in the management of global framework contracts.
- Prepare audit plans based on a full understanding of the terms of reference and the applicable grant contractual conditions.
- Lead opening meetings with clients and auditees and clearly present audit findings at closing meetings.
- Demonstrate an ability to identify issues and areas of non-compliance on an assignment and write a detailed, precise, and clear assignment report.
- Lead assignments in various countries (both in-country and remotely) acting as the client focal point.
- Coordinate in-country audit teams performing fieldwork, ensuring regular management oversight of the work being conducted.
- Perform reviews of audit reports and manage the timely delivery of reports to clients.
- Participate in writing bids/proposals.
- Be able to manage time effectively.
Key Role Requirements
- Demonstrable professional audit experience.
- A genuine interest in international development and working in a multi-cultural context.
- An ability to communicate in a professional, constructive, and respectful manner.
Additional Desired Requirements
- A professional accountancy qualification (DEC / ACA / ACCA or equivalent);
- A love of international travel (travel can include, but not be limited to, Europe, Africa, Asia and the Middle East).
